AF61 PXB is a 2011 Peugeot 508 in Black with a 2,179c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 11 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 72.7%.

Across all 2011 Peugeot 508 models, the average MOT pass rate is 78.5% with a typical mileage of 87,922 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Peugeot 508 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 2,335 recorded failures. If you're considering buying AF61 PXB,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Peugeot 508 typically stays on UK roads for around 15 years. At 15 years old, this Peugeot 508 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
